--- Comment #2 from lei.p...@gmail.com ---
(In reply to Tim Cuthbertson from comment #1)
> My system does this, too, since kernel 5.3.5-arch1-1-ARCH on Arch Linux.

Can you test it without this commit? Same for me 5.3.5-arch1-1-ARCH introduced
the bug.

I've used
git revert 894c414129a8d9ef1b2de443015e4dde6085f64f
to exclude that commit in stable branch (after bisecting) for 5.4-rc2 and it
worked fine without it.

When system shutdown/reboot is initiated, everything works as it should,
journal doesn't show any error and it reaches target reboot (for example),
display shuts down properly, but PC stays powered on (requiring hard reset)
indefinitely.

This happened after kernel upgrade, after bisectiing, commit that was to blame
was bellow, after removing just that specific commit, it would work as
expected:

894c414129a8d9ef1b2de443015e4dde6085f64f is the first bad commit
commit 894c414129a8d9ef1b2de443015e4dde6085f64f
Author: KyleMahlkuch 
Date:   Wed Jul 31 17:10:14 2019 -0500

drm/radeon: Fix EEH during kexec

[ Upstream commit 6f7fe9a93e6c09bf988c5059403f5f88e17e21e6 ]

During kexec some adapters hit an EEH since they are not properly
shut down in the radeon_pci_shutdown() function. Adding
radeon_suspend_kms() fixes this issue.

Signed-off-by: KyleMahlkuch 
Signed-off-by: Alex Deucher 
Signed-off-by: Sasha Levin 

 drivers/gpu/drm/radeon/radeon_drv.c | 8 
 1 file changed, 8 insertions(+)

Issue is described here, seems like others have similar issue that might be
connected with this as well:
https://bbs.archlinux.org/viewtopic.php?id=249787
